一种基于大数据的复杂金融交易网络活动图的构造方法技术

技术编号:15392445 阅读:181 留言:0更新日期:2017-05-19 05:18
本发明专利技术公开了一种基于大数据的复杂金融交易网络活动图的构造方法,本发明专利技术将根据金融分析工作中需要的信息,以及网络中节点的行为模式,构建一个通用多维多层次的金融网络活动图。网络图通过节点、边、以及节点和边的属性定义了金融活动中各个维度的数据;本发明专利技术构建的金融网络活动图能有效用于基于社会网络理论、图论、可视化等方法的金融数据分析方法。

Construction method of complex financial transaction network activity diagram based on large data

The invention discloses a construction method of big data of complex financial transaction network activity diagram based on the analysis of financial information according to the need to work, and the behaviors of nodes in the network model, construct a general multi-dimensional multi-level financial network activity diagram. Network node, through the definition of each dimension of financial activities, data edge, and attribute nodes and edges; the invention constructs the financial network activity diagram can be effectively used for financial data analysis method of social network theory, graph theory and visualization method based on.

【技术实现步骤摘要】
一种基于大数据的复杂金融交易网络活动图的构造方法
本专利技术涉及复杂数据网络构造与数据可视化领域,尤其涉及一种基于大数据的复杂金融交易网络活动图的构造方法。
技术介绍
金融犯罪是当今社会面临的重大问题,其中洗钱犯罪活动尤为突出,对国家的经济发展和安全等多方面都产生了极其恶劣的影响。当前日益庞大起来的洗钱交易网络结构形式多样、错综复杂。从这些交易网络中快速地发现、挖掘可疑对象,追溯可疑资金的来源和去向,不依靠一定的专家经验辅助,完全无法高效准确完成。其主要困难体现在:1)大数据,犯罪分子掌握了大量的账户,多的时候达到上千个,然后经过多次多级互相转账后,其形成的交易数据可以达到数百万甚至上千万的交易记录。2)关系错综复杂,账户之间可以互相打款,资金拆散、合并,涉及多个金融机构、多种交易方式。3)动态性:随着信息技术的快速发展,网上转账的快速性导致交易随时间在快速变化,依靠一般的静态分析很难发现规律。4)不确定性,由于了解的信息的不完整以及数据的收集不完整,导致资金流向无法理清。上述问题导致了使得依靠人工难以梳理出资金流向的脉络。事实上,这些交易数据之间存在关联,这些关联形成了一个复杂的网络,为此可以用图来表示金融网络交易。金融网络就是网络与金融活动的结合。金融网络中的节点代表的是个人客户、企业以及账号,网络中的边关系代表的是这些节点之间发生的交易关系。而交易关系背后代表的是经济利益关系,边的关系中包含的信息包括交易对象、交易的时间、交易金额、交易的方式、资金用途等信息。由于交易存在方向性,金融网络实质上是一个有向图。金融网络中的节点也包含一些其他属性信息。有研究将金融网络表示为一个无向赋权图,节点表示一个用户账号或一个自然人,边表示一笔转账交易,然后利用图论技术发现网络中的可疑交易。也有利用图论方法识别洗钱网络中分账阶段可疑交易时将表示为一个有向图,并且在节点中加入了属性信息,便于进行关联分析,还有利用图挖掘算法进行可疑交易检测时也是使用了同样的描述方式表达金融网络中的活动,这种表示方法只考虑交易中的转账记录,而并没有考虑存取款记录,而且也没有考虑交易的方向。还有学者提出为了让基于图论的挖掘算法有更好的效率,同时又不损失其他有效信息,需要对资金流向图进行扩展,他们提出的图的构建方式中,节点和边都有不同的属性,节点有账户、交易和交易类型三种。这些方法都是将金融网络中的各种活动表达为一个图,用节点表示金融网络中的实体,用边表示资金流动,但是这些方法并没有完全表示出交易网络中的各个属性,也没有扩展性和通用性,不便于利用多种智能分析方法对同一个数据集进行分析挖掘。在中国技术专利说明书CN200910063081.9中公开了一种动态金融网络监测分析方法,其中提到了建立动态金融网络模型,其金融模型把金融数据库中的数据转换成有向加权图流,在有新的金融交易数据出现时,可以更新金融数据库和动态金融网络模型。在中国技术专利说明书CN201510332454.3公开了一种金融网络可疑资金追踪与识别方法,其中包括构建金融交易网络拓扑图,即将原始金融交易流水经过处理后转换成一张金融交易图,图包含了原始金融交易流水中所有的交易关系和资金流向。上述技术和方法都是把金融网络图作为一个二维图,把所有的信息都设置在边上。1)但事实上金融网络图包含了多种不同的属性,主要包括交易金额、交易时间、交易地点、交易方式、资金用途、交易对象等等,如果把这些交易属性集中在一起,则很难理清交易的脉络和走向。因此,金融交易网络应当是多维网络图。2)现有的方法没有考虑数据的规模,对于复杂的金融交易或者洗钱行为,由于IT技术的发展,很多采用了自动转账,这样经过多次转移后,其形成的交易笔数可以达到数千万笔。3)金融交易存在动态特性,一方面是交易本身总是在动态变化;另一方面是随着线索的更新,交易对象不断增加,随之导致交易网络不断变化。现有的技术虽然考虑了增量更新策略,但都是离线操作,且需要人工干预。4)金融交易网络形成的二维图中,存在嵌套图的问题,现有的方法没有考虑如何进行处理。
技术实现思路
本专利技术所要解决的技术问题是克服现有技术中对金融网络图表示简单,属性过少以及结构不合理的缺点,提出一种基于大数据的复杂金融交易网络活动图的构造方法。本专利技术为解决上述技术问题采用以下技术方案一种基于大数据的复杂金融交易网络活动图的构造方法,具体包含如下步骤:步骤1,对于新的节点数据,在顶层上增加一个节点,同时在每一个维度的顶层上增加相应的节点,针对每一维度,根据当前维度的数据建立与其相关节点的边,同时把数据存储到图数据库;步骤2,针对每一维度,建立其层次图;步骤3,建立每一层与其他维度之间的关系,根据维度数据信息,建立横向边,任意两个节点之间的边是他们数据的聚合;步骤4,根据节点的名称信息,将节点进行合并;步骤5,对节点包含的多个账户进行拆分;步骤6,根据建立的数据库结构,对每一节点按照遍历的方法进行存储;步骤7,为了快速进行数据搜索,建立数据索引;步骤8,利用可视化技术,把网络交易图展示出来,以二维为表现形式进行展示。作为本专利技术一种基于大数据的复杂金融交易网络活动图的构造方法的进一步优选方案,所述步骤2具体包含如下步骤:步骤2.1,对于分类数据,对每一个分类建立下层的分类节点,利用统计方法获取当前分类的详细数据,每一个下层节点指向其上层父节点;步骤2.2,采用递归方法对每一个分层继续生成下个分层,直至到达叶节点。作为本专利技术一种基于大数据的复杂金融交易网络活动图的构造方法的进一步优选方案,在步骤3中,对于新的边数据,首先对交易数据根据维度离散化,然后在每一个维度的顶层图中更新其相应的边,然后再根据图的流向信息更新每一个层次图的每一个相关的边信息。作为本专利技术一种基于大数据的复杂金融交易网络活动图的构造方法的进一步优选方案,在步骤7中,建立的数据索引包含以节点为索引关键字、层次索引和维度索引本专利技术采用以上技术方案与现有技术相比,具有以下技术效果:1、本专利技术将根据金融分析工作中需要的信息,以及网络中节点的行为模式,构建一个通用多维多层次的金融网络活动图。网络图通过节点、边、以及节点和边的属性定义了金融活动中各个维度的数据;2、本专利技术构建的金融网络活动图能有效用于基于社会网络理论、图论、可视化等方法的金融数据分析方法;3、本专利技术还考虑了大数据量的数据存储问题,为了能够有效地存储和快速检索大数据量的金融交易数据,采用了如下存储方式,对图的每一个节点存储一个数据块,各个数据块之间按照交易关系建立指针链接,这样图的存储和实际的检索以及展示是一致的,采用非结构化数据方式来存储图的数据。附图说明图1是本专利技术金融网络图节点之间的伦理关系图;图2是本专利技术金融网络交易图某维度的顶层结构示意图;图3是本专利技术金融网络交易图的分层结构示意图;图4本专利技术某维度金融网络交易图顶层图的构造流程。具体实施方式下面结合附图对本专利技术的技术方案做进一步的详细说明:首先构造适合大数据的金融交易图的存储结构,采用图数据库的非结构化数据来进行存储。然后通过Webservice的方式和金融机构建立数据获取途径,可以采用拉取或者推送的方式进行数据订阅和请求服务,当需要的数据达到本系统时按照如下方式进行图的构建和存储。1本文档来自技高网
...
一种基于大数据的复杂金融交易网络活动图的构造方法

【技术保护点】
一种基于大数据的复杂金融交易网络活动图的构造方法,其特征在于:具体包含如下步骤:步骤1,对于新的节点数据,在顶层上增加一个节点,同时在每一个维度的顶层上增加相应的节点,针对每一维度,根据当前维度的数据建立与其相关节点的边,同时把数据存储到图数据库;步骤2,针对每一维度,建立其层次图;步骤3,建立每一层与其他维度之间的关系,根据维度数据信息,建立横向边,任意两个节点之间的边是他们数据的聚合;步骤4,根据节点的名称信息,将节点进行合并;步骤5,对节点包含的多个账户进行拆分;步骤6,根据建立的数据库结构,对每一节点按照遍历的方法进行存储;步骤7,为了快速进行数据搜索,建立数据索引;步骤8,利用可视化技术,把网络交易图展示出来,以二维为表现形式进行展示。

【技术特征摘要】
1.一种基于大数据的复杂金融交易网络活动图的构造方法,其特征在于:具体包含如下步骤:步骤1,对于新的节点数据,在顶层上增加一个节点,同时在每一个维度的顶层上增加相应的节点,针对每一维度,根据当前维度的数据建立与其相关节点的边,同时把数据存储到图数据库;步骤2,针对每一维度,建立其层次图;步骤3,建立每一层与其他维度之间的关系,根据维度数据信息,建立横向边,任意两个节点之间的边是他们数据的聚合;步骤4,根据节点的名称信息,将节点进行合并;步骤5,对节点包含的多个账户进行拆分;步骤6,根据建立的数据库结构,对每一节点按照遍历的方法进行存储;步骤7,为了快速进行数据搜索,建立数据索引;步骤8,利用可视化技术,把网络交易图展示出来,以二维为表现形式进行展示。2.根据权利要求1所述的一...

【专利技术属性】
技术研发人员:路松峰荣征李涛
申请(专利权)人:南京搜文信息技术有限公司
类型:发明
国别省市:江苏,32

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1